├── .gitignore ├── MIT-License.md ├── README.md ├── cmd └── goose │ ├── cmd.go │ ├── cmd_create.go │ ├── cmd_dbversion.go │ ├── cmd_down.go │ ├── cmd_redo.go │ ├── cmd_status.go │ ├── cmd_up.go │ └── main.go ├── db-sample ├── dbconf.yml └── migrations │ ├── 001_basics.sql │ ├── 002_next.sql │ └── 20130106222315_and_again.go └── lib └── goose ├── dbconf.go ├── dbconf_test.go ├── dialect.go ├── migrate.go ├── migrate_test.go ├── migration_go.go ├── migration_sql.go ├── migration_sql_test.go └── util.go /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/letsencrypt/goose/HEAD/.gitignore -------------------------------------------------------------------------------- /MIT-License.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/letsencrypt/goose/HEAD/MIT-License.md -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/letsencrypt/goose/HEAD/README.md -------------------------------------------------------------------------------- /cmd/goose/cmd.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/letsencrypt/goose/HEAD/cmd/goose/cmd.go -------------------------------------------------------------------------------- /cmd/goose/cmd_create.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/letsencrypt/goose/HEAD/cmd/goose/cmd_create.go -------------------------------------------------------------------------------- /cmd/goose/cmd_dbversion.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/letsencrypt/goose/HEAD/cmd/goose/cmd_dbversion.go -------------------------------------------------------------------------------- /cmd/goose/cmd_down.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/letsencrypt/goose/HEAD/cmd/goose/cmd_down.go -------------------------------------------------------------------------------- /cmd/goose/cmd_redo.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/letsencrypt/goose/HEAD/cmd/goose/cmd_redo.go -------------------------------------------------------------------------------- /cmd/goose/cmd_status.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/letsencrypt/goose/HEAD/cmd/goose/cmd_status.go -------------------------------------------------------------------------------- /cmd/goose/cmd_up.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/letsencrypt/goose/HEAD/cmd/goose/cmd_up.go -------------------------------------------------------------------------------- /cmd/goose/main.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/letsencrypt/goose/HEAD/cmd/goose/main.go -------------------------------------------------------------------------------- /db-sample/dbconf.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/letsencrypt/goose/HEAD/db-sample/dbconf.yml -------------------------------------------------------------------------------- /db-sample/migrations/001_basics.sql: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/letsencrypt/goose/HEAD/db-sample/migrations/001_basics.sql -------------------------------------------------------------------------------- /db-sample/migrations/002_next.sql: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/letsencrypt/goose/HEAD/db-sample/migrations/002_next.sql -------------------------------------------------------------------------------- /db-sample/migrations/20130106222315_and_again.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/letsencrypt/goose/HEAD/db-sample/migrations/20130106222315_and_again.go -------------------------------------------------------------------------------- /lib/goose/dbconf.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/letsencrypt/goose/HEAD/lib/goose/dbconf.go -------------------------------------------------------------------------------- /lib/goose/dbconf_test.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/letsencrypt/goose/HEAD/lib/goose/dbconf_test.go -------------------------------------------------------------------------------- /lib/goose/dialect.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/letsencrypt/goose/HEAD/lib/goose/dialect.go -------------------------------------------------------------------------------- /lib/goose/migrate.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/letsencrypt/goose/HEAD/lib/goose/migrate.go -------------------------------------------------------------------------------- /lib/goose/migrate_test.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/letsencrypt/goose/HEAD/lib/goose/migrate_test.go -------------------------------------------------------------------------------- /lib/goose/migration_go.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/letsencrypt/goose/HEAD/lib/goose/migration_go.go -------------------------------------------------------------------------------- /lib/goose/migration_sql.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/letsencrypt/goose/HEAD/lib/goose/migration_sql.go -------------------------------------------------------------------------------- /lib/goose/migration_sql_test.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/letsencrypt/goose/HEAD/lib/goose/migration_sql_test.go -------------------------------------------------------------------------------- /lib/goose/util.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/letsencrypt/goose/HEAD/lib/goose/util.go --------------------------------------------------------------------------------